Kontakt was the only thing I wanted from NI. But the deal took hold. (I got a 20% coupon from a dealer that already had it discounted for Komplete.) Sample Instruments that come with Komplete have been far less than impressive to me and I started looking at the other instruments to see if anything impressed with it or if I would have to chalk everything up to a bad learning experience.

Battery was the strongest  for me, the samples are very solid. I've since found more favor with the classic synths, Absynth & FM8 as solid sounding and little CPU Drain. While Reaktor and Massive haven't yet struck a real chord with me. But for the price, it still seems the way to go.

Battery was the point that caused me to upgrade to K9U. (And I thought I would get some better string samples for Kontakt too). (And I got another 20% off a dealer's regular 20% off price for it also). Again, the strings were just okay, but the added drums in Battery are nice IMO. There are great things for Kontakt from third parties, some have already been mentioned here, I just can't get behind any on the Native versions.
 
Have to say overall, the package price still seems the way to go.
